CRTL, setkey

Sets an encoding key for use by the encrypt function.
Format
#include <unistd.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
void setkey (const char *key;)
key
A character array of length 64 containing 0s and 1s.
The argument of setkey is a character array of length 64
containing only the characters with numerical value 0 and 1.
If this string is divided into groups of 8, the low-order bit in
each group is ignored, leading to a 56-bit key which is set into
the machine.
No value is returned.
See also crypt and encrypt.
